Well, after experimenting with several Home programs over the past few weeks, Panda, GDE, Home++ and Launcher+, I decided enough was enough. Each of the Home programs have some very nice niches, but my favorite was Home++ by far. However, after several updates, switching from Safe to the experimental mode and back, and very sluggish phone and then SD Card failure and reformat, I had enough and today I not only went back to the stock Home screen, I uninstalled Home++ and Launcher+. I figure they're programs that are a shell around the stock Home screen anyway so they're bound to have something in the program that will be using internal phone memory, so I'm just going to wait a month and see what the stock Droid O.S. 2.1 will do. All I really want is the ability to have 4 or maybe 5 total screens. I also wish, but not anticipating, a dial icon similar to Home++ that you're not wasting an icon on the screen.

Just wondering if anyone else has found the sluggishness to finally send you over the edge and go back to 3 screens until the update and also now finding much better response from their Droids?
